Splitting light beams – with high-precision beam splitters
Beam splitters
Frequently used in laser, measurement, and control technology, beam splitter plates and beam splitter cubes are the ideal optical components for splitting light in terms of intensity, polarization, and wavelength.

Technical specifications
Beamsplitter plates
Application
In optical measurement and projection engineering for dividing or combining paths of rays
as semitransparent mirrors
also with lip angle for avoiding multiple reflections
Designs
Polarized, non-polarized, selective in reflective and transmission range, rear faces mostly broadband anti-reflective
Standard coatings: R/T = 30/70%, 50/50%, 70/30% for wavelength ranges of 425 to 675 nm and 675 to 1000 nm
Designs with carrier material Borofloat 33 in 1.1 mm thickness; see Products on stock
Substrate material
Optical glasses (by SCHOTT, OHARA …), fused silica, Borofloat glass, special materials
Dimensions
Blanks as per client’s choice: round, rectangular, elliptical to 400 x 400 mm made of flat glasses; or substrates according to our optical plane plates or wedge plates
See windows and prisms
Flatness, parallelism
According to specification of flat glass plates or, if optically polished plane plates are used; see windows
Surface defects
Up to 5/Nx0.04 as per DIN ISO 10110
Coating
Dielectric and metallic; refer to Optical coatings

Beamsplitter cubes
Application
For separation or combination of light: transmitted beam without wavefront distortion and deflection; reflected and transmitted part of beam pass identical optional path lengths
Designs
Polarizing, non-polarizing, metallic (slightly polarizing) and dielectric coating
Selectable reflection and transmission range
Absorption < 5%
Deflection tolerance < 10'
All outer surfaces broadband anti-reflective coatings
Material
Optical glasses (by SCHOTT, OHARA …), fused silica, special materials
Dimensions
2 to 80 mm edge length
Flatness, parallelism
Depending on usage of substrate prisms; refer to prisms
Surface defects
Up to 5/Nx0,04 as per DIN ISO 10110
Coating
Dielectric and metallic; refer to Optical coatings
